Abstract

Objective To investigate the value of neuroepithelial(NE) cadherin protein conversion in predicting recurrence and prognosis of patients with bladder cancer.Methods 50 patients with bladder cancer was selected and studied.Expression of N-cadherin protein,E-cadherin protein and NE cadherin protein conversion of preoperative and postoperative bladder cancer patients were detected by immunohistochemical SP method.Results Postoperative positive rate of N-cadherin protein was 24.00%,it was significantly lower that that of preoperative patients;negative rate of E-cadherin protein was 64.00%,it was significantly higher than that of the preoperative patients;and NE-cadherin protein conversion rate was 26.00%,it was significantly lower after operation.N-cadherin protein positive rate,E-cadherin protein negative rate and NE cadherin protein conversion rate was positively correlated with tumor poorly differentiation and high clinical stage.Tumor recurrence of patients with NE cadherin protein conversion in 6-month,1-year,3-year was 16.67%,33.33%,66.67%,respectively.It was significantly higher than the NE cadherin protein unconverted patients,and 1-year,3-year postoperatively survival rate of NE cadherin protein unconverted group was higher.Mean interval between tumor recurrence and tumor-related overall survival of NE cadherin protein conversion patients was significantly shorter than the NE cadherin protein unconverted patients,(P0.05),it was statistically significant.Conclusion NE cadherin protein conversion is an important influencing factor for recurrence rate,recurrence interval and overall survival of patients with bladder cancer,and it is an effective biochemical markers for predicting survival status of patients with bladder cancer.
